Jake Burgess is a Canadian director, editor, cinematographer and sometimes writer. He works mostly in the horror, experimental, and psychological space. After making 4 no-budget student features ("Saturn's Rings", "Making of Waves", "Fuck My Friends", and "Period 2 Final Project") he went on to create the indie production company "367 Pictures" where he would make his true filmmaking debut with the micro-budget "I'm Sorry If I Took a Toll on You".
